Flying Fish

I HAVE lived in many half-worlds myself... and so I know you.
 
I leaned at a deck rail watching a monotonous sea, the same circling birds and the same plunge of furrows carved by the plowing keel.
 
I leaned so... and you fluttered struggling between two waves in the air now... and then under the water and out again... a fish... a bird... a fin thing... a wing thing.
 
Child of water, child of air, fin thing and wing thing... I have lived in many half worlds myself... and so I know you.
